I decided to start a children's book collection and I knew which one I wanted to start with: Marcel the Shell with Shoes On. If you are not familiar with Marcel, PLEASE watch these videos. Marcel was made by Jenny Slate and Dean Fleischer-Camp. Jenny had a brief stint on SNL and she's a wonderful and charming comedian. These videos are magic. I show them to people to cheer them up because no matter how you're feeling, Marcel will always make you smile.
